酷代码 AI
菜单
服务商

Python开发必知:__init__方法如何初始化类实例?

`_init_` 是 Python 类的一个特殊方法,用于初始化新创建的类的实例。当创建一个新的类的实例时,Python 会自动调用 `_init_` 方法。这个方法通常用于设置类的实例变量和进行其他初始化操作。 `_init_` 方法的语法如下: ```python def __init__(self, arg1, arg2, ...): # 初始化代码 ``` 在这个方法中,`self` 参数表示正在创建的类的实例。你可以使用这个参数来访问和修改类的实例变量。 例如,如果你有一个 `Person` 类,你可以使用 `_init_` 方法来初始化 `name` 和 `age` 变量: ```python class Person: def __init__(self, name, age): self.name = name self.age = age ``` 然后,你可以创建一个新的 `Person` 实例,并传递参数来初始化 `name` 和 `age`: ```python person = Person('Alice', 30) ``` 在这个例子中,`__init__` 方法被自动调用,并使用传递的参数 `'Alice'` 和 `30` 来初始化 `name` 和 `age` 变量。 `_init_` 方法是 Python 类的一个重要特性,它使得在创建类的实例时可以进行初始化操作。 ######[AI写代码神器 | 285点数解答 | 2023-11-08 00:50:22]

相关提问
本站限时免费提问中
实用工具查看更多
Linux在线手册 [开发类]
Jquery在线手册 [开发类]
今日油价 [生活类]
图片互转base64 [开发类]
时间转换器 [开发类]